Error description
Error Message: A call to the method com/ibm/dataaccess/DecimalData.convertPackedDecimalToLong always returns 0. . Stack Trace: N/A . The problem only occurs if there are other Data Access Accelerator API calls in the same scope block with no control flow between them and the method is compiled.
Local fix
This issue can be worked around using the -Xjit:disableVariablePrecisionDAA option. Note however that the addition of this option may affect performance.
Problem summary
The JIT compiler fails to properly set up the fallback call in case the precision parameter to the com/ibm/dataaccess/DecimalData.convertPackedDecimalToLong call is not constant.
Problem conclusion
The JIT compiler has been updated to properly set up the fallback call. . This APAR will be fixed in the following Java Releases: 7 R1 SR3 (7.1.3.0) 8 SR1 (8.0.1.0) .
